随着科技的发展,区块链技术逐渐从加密货币领域扩展至多个行业,成为了一种新兴的电子系统。本文将详细探讨区块链电子系统的组成部分和各自的功能,帮助读者更好地理解这一技术,并洞察其在未来的发展潜力。
区块链作为一种分布式账本技术,最基本的结构由区块和链组成。每个区块包含了一系列交易数据和信息,以及指向前一个区块的哈希值,从而形成链条。这种数据结构的设计保证了数据的不可篡改性,使得每个区块与前一个区块紧密相连,增强了安全性。
每个区块的组成包括以下几个部分:
以上各部分共同构成了区块的基本结构,而多个区块通过链的形式连接在一起,构成完整的区块链。
在区块链电子系统中,节点是指参与数据存储、交易验证和网络维护的计算机或设备。每个节点都持有区块链的完整副本,这是确保区块链去中心化、抗篡改的关键所在。节点主要分为全节点和轻节点:
区块链的网络架构通常采用P2P(点对点)方式,节点之间直接进行信息共享和交易验证。这种设计可以避免中心服务器的单点故障,进一步提高系统的可靠性。
共识机制是区块链电子系统的重要组成部分,负责定义节点之间如何达成一致以验证新交易或区块。不同的区块链采用了不同的共识机制,而常见的几种包括:
共识机制是确保区块链安全和可靠运行的基础,对外部攻击有良好的防护能力,同时提高系统的交易速度和效率。
智能合约是区块链的一个重要应用,旨在自动化执行合同条款和交易逻辑。它是一种自我执行的合约,其条款以代码形式写入区块链。当合同条件满足时,智能合约会自动执行,其主要特点包括:
智能合约在供应链管理、金融服务等领域有广泛的应用潜力,逐渐成为了区块链技术的核心。
密钥管理系统是区块链电子系统中不可或缺的一部分,主要负责管理用户的私钥和公钥。私钥是用户进行交易的凭证,而公钥则是用户身份的公开标识。密钥管理的安全性直接决定了用户资产的安全性。常见的密钥管理方式包括:
用户需要仔细选择密钥管理的方式,以最大限度地保护个人资产的安全。
尽管区块链技术被广泛看好,但在实际应用中仍面临着多重挑战。首先是可扩展性问题,大量用户同时进行交易时,区块链仍可能出现瓶颈,导致网络拥堵。其次是能耗问题,尤其是在使用工作量证明机制的区块链上,大量算力导致了高能耗,对环境造成影响。
此外,区块链技术在法律监管方面也存在一定的挑战。各国对区块链和加密货币的监管政策不尽相同,导致跨国交易时可能会遇到法律纠纷。而且,一些区块链项目的透明性不足,可能导致用户对其安全性感到担忧。最后,用户对于区块链技术的认识和教育也相对滞后,降低了其推广和应用的速度。
区块链电子系统与传统的电子系统在结构和机制上有显著的区别。传统电子系统通常是中心化的,即所有数据和控制权集中在单一服务器或机构手中。用户需要依赖中介来进行交易和数据管理,增加了第三方的介入成本和时间,同时也可能导致数据安全性和隐私权的隐忧。
相对而言,区块链电子系统采用去中心化的方式,数据在多个节点间分布,无需中心化的管理。用户直接参与交易,减少了中介的需要,降低了成本。此外,区块链的透明性和不可篡改性为数据安全提供了更高的保障。
评估区块链项目的价值和可信度是投资者和用户必须认真考虑的因素。首先,团队背景和经验是关键,尤其是核心团队是否具备相关领域的专业知识和行业经验。其次,项目的白皮书和商业模型需要详细和透明,说明其技术实现、市场需求和盈利模式。透明的项目施行过程和对社区的响应也非常重要。
此外,对于区块链项目的技术审计和安全性也要进行评估。了解其所使用的技术框架、代码审计情况等可以帮助判断其安全性。同时,观察项目是否受到社区支持和关注也是评估其可信度的重要指标。
未来区块链技术的发展趋势将集中在可扩展性、互操作性和法律合规性上。为了解决可扩展性问题,许多项目正在探索新的共识机制和链下解决方案,以提高交易处理能力。互操作性则是指不同区块链之间能够无缝交易和共享数据,未来应朝着形成多条链的生态系统发展。
法律合规性将成为区块链发展的重要方向,如何在保证去中心化和隐私的前提下符合监管要求,将是未来项目需解决的重要课题。另外,随着人工智能、物联网等新兴技术的发展,区块链与这些技术结合的可能性也非常大,为其应用场景的拓展提供了更多机会。
综上所述,区块链电子系统的组成部分从基础的区块结构、节点和网络架构到共识机制、智能合约和密钥管理系统,共同构成了这一复杂的技术体系。在保持技术发展的同时,行业也面临诸多挑战,未来的发展值得我们期待。